Bug with filament save settings

This is a very severe bug where gcode is generated with different values from the values displayed in the settings.

How to reproduce the problem:

- open PrusaSlicer 2.7.4

- import some random STL

- go to filament settings

- select some template. Ex: Prusament ASA

- modify some setting: bed_temperature to 95°C

- save as a new filament preset named "test"

- select a new filament profile. Ex: Prusament PLA

- modify some setting: first_layer_temperature to 212°C

- save the filament preset with the name "test" (same name as first time)

At this point, everything is broken. The displayed values are not the values used to generate gcode. The simplest way to check this is to export configuration (^E).

All the values are in green color on the interface, but the first_layer_temperature is not 212 in the file.

- Now change extrusion_multiplier to 1.01

- Export the configuration again

The extrusion_multiplier is correct (same value as displayed), but the first_layer_temperature is different from the displayed one.

 

As the effect of most parameters (such as extrusion_multiplier or temperature) is not really visible on the slicing result, gcode is produced with values that does not reflect the displayed configuration and this may result to major printing failure.

 

Note: Probablly not relevant, but observed on the Linux version

This message in the forum may help users with unexpected behaviour as gcode can be generated with values different from those displayed in the interface.

I had the problem this morning. I am not sure about the exact sequence I made to get into this situation, but the first layer failed due to a completely wrong temperature. The temperature used by the printer (same as in gcode) was very different from the temperature displayed in the interface.
